Kids Are Most Misbehaved Around Their Mums, Study Says

The reason will melt your heart

If you have a child, you may be familiar with the screaming, screeching, whining and nerve-tingling temper tantrums that erupt over *literally* nothing. But, have you ever noticed that children tend to be much naughtier when around their mums? Turns out, thereโ€™s a reason why. 

Advertisement

Child psychologist Dr. Heather Wittenberg explains, โ€œChildren save their best, and worst, for us, as parents. Theyโ€™re their โ€˜true selvesโ€™ with us. It takes energy to โ€˜be goodโ€™ and follow the rules โ€“ especially for young children โ€“ so when they get home, they let it all hang out. The good news is that their deepest love, affection, admiration, and goofiness are reserved for us, too.โ€

So, in short, if your child misbehaves in front of you they feel comfortable, safe and supported around you.
